System Date (#101)
Description
This System Programming procedure sets the month, day, and year. The system
displays only the month and day on display phones when the phone is idle; the
month, day, and year print on SMDR call reports.
Related Features
The System Date is used to date-stamp the backup files when you use
Backup Programming—Automatic (#123) and Backup Programming—
Manual (#124).
Backup Programming—Automatic (#123) uses the System Date to
schedule the automatic backups.
Backup Programming—Automatic (#123) and Backup Programming—
Manual (#124) do not backup the System Date.
Restore Programming (#125) does not restore the System Date.
Programming
(See Figure 2-3 on page 2-22 for the location of special programming buttons such
as
s and e on system phones.)
To change the System Date:
1. Press
f 0 0 s s # 1 0 1 at extension
10 or 11.
2. Enter today’s date in the form
mmddyy
(month, day, and year), including
leading zeros for single-digit months or days. For example, to enter April
26, 1997, press
0 4 2 6 9 7. A display similar to the following
appears:
System Date
Data 042697
3. Select another procedure or exit programming mode.
